Diagonal cracks are a common sign of foundation settlement or shifting. As one section of your foundation sinks or moves independently, the wall above it begins to tear in a diagonal pattern. Causes may include:
Some small cracks can result from material shrinkage. But diagonal cracks that are wide, long, or growing may point to serious problems:
